BioCompression
Systems, Inc. is the leading manufacturer of pneumatic
sequential compression therapy equipment and therapeutic support
surfaces. BioCompression Systems has developed a wide range of arm,
leg, and shoulder appliances to reduce edema, increase circulation,
and promote wound healing. BioCompression appliances are currently
manufactured in a variety of sizes. Custom appliances of various
length and widths can be designed and delivered within a period
of only two weeks.

Lympha
Press from Mego Afek is a unique treatment system for
the most severe cases of lymphedema. Pressure range is 20-180 mmHg.
The Lympha Press device treats lymphedema using physiological principles.
Pressure is distributed into overlapping air compartments which
are contained in a special sleeve. The compartments are sequentially
inflated, from distal to proximal, massaging the limb in a proximal
direction. The overlapping compartments prevent any gaps in treatment,
to achieve a maximal and safe reduction of the lymphedema.
The treatment cycle starts by filling the distal compartment first
and continues inflating the remaining compartments in sequence during
the first 24 seconds until all are full. The pressure is held in
all compartments for 2 seconds, then deflates for four seconds which
completes the 30 seconds cycle. The cycle then repeats itself.
A wide range of garment sizes is available, for treating people
of all shapes and sizes with varying degrees of lymphedema. Each
garment comes with either 3 zippers or 3 velcro straps for size
adjustment.

Wright
Linear Pump offers the only gradient, sequential pump
available that is completely programmable. Wright Linear Pumps effective
low-pressure systems work in harmony with the body's own hydrostatic
pressure and will accommodate pediatric patients as well as sitiuation
in which only low pressures can be tolerated.
All models have regulator locks to insure safety. The 3-chamber
sleeve can be customized to accommodate any medical situation. Care
givers can treat two limbs simultaneously with Pro 52 and Pro-Lite
52.
PRO-52
• Fully programmable, calibrated, gradient pressure.
• The controls on the panel provide the physician or therapist
total control of timing and gradient pressure for each cell.
The flexibility of this programmable pump offers the physician
or therapist the ability to specify exactly what best suits the
condition and requirements of each individual patient. This model
offers total flexibility for prescribing intermittent cycling of
"ON" time (under pressure), "OFF" time (at atmospheric
pressure), and delays.
PRO-LITE 52
- Gradient sequential compression
- Programmable pressures and preset cycle time
The automatic timing and adjustable pressures make this pump very
user friendly and perfect for home use. With the high quality components
Wright Linear Pump is known for, the Pro-Lite 52 is very dependable.

Huntleigh
Healthcare
Intermittent Pneumatic Compression
Since 1960, Huntleigh Healthcare has been a leader in the field of
pneumatic compression systems, pioneering advances in intermittent
pneumatic compression treatment. As a result, Huntleigh's Flowtron®
range of products is well-known in hospitals and homes across America.
Divided into two categories acute care and homecare, the Flowtron®
product range encompasses intermittent pneumatic compression systems
that provide a non-invasive, safe and simple means of circulating
blood flow, reducing edema or preventing Deep Vein Thrombosis (DVT).
The prevention of DVT is the foundation of Flowtron Excel product
range, while the homecare intermittent pneumatic compression systems
such as the Flowplus®, Lymphatron Trio, Flowpress and Flowtron
HC to aid in the treatment of venous and lymphatic disorders, such
as venous stasis ulcers and lymphedema.
